Question:
$\text{CrO}_4^{2-} \text{ (yellow) changes to } \text{Cr}_2\text{O}_7^{2-} \text{ (orange) in pH } = x \text{ and vice versa in pH } = y.$ $\text{The value of } x \text{ and } y \text{ will be:}$
Options:
  • 1. $6, \text{ and } 8$
  • 2. $6, \text{ and } 5$
  • 3. $8, \text{ and } 6$
  • 4. $7, \text{ and } 7$
Solution:
$\textbf{HINT:} \text{ Chromate converts into dichromate in an acidic medium.}$ $\textbf{Explanation:}$ $\text{The conversion of Chromates to dichromates or vice versa is pH-dependent.}$ $\text{The chromate is converted into dichromate in an acidic medium.}$ $\text{The pH is required for this conversion is 6.}$ $\text{The conversion of dichromate to chromate or vice versa is pH-dependent.}$ $\text{The dichromate is converted into chromate in a basic medium.}$ $\text{The pH is required for this conversion is 8.}$ $\text{The reaction is as follows:}$ $2\text{CrO}_4^{2-} + 2\text{H}^+ \rightarrow \text{Cr}_2\text{O}_7^{2-} + \text{H}_2\text{O}$ $\text{Cr}_2\text{O}_7^{2-} + 2\text{OH}^- \rightarrow 2\text{CrO}_4^{2-} + \text{H}_2\text{O}$
